ColecoDS

ColecoDS - A Colecovision and ADAM Emulator for the DS/DSi

Your Vision Is Our Vision... COLECOVISION

To run requires a coleco.rom BIOS to be in the same directory as the emulator or else in /roms/bios or /data/bios

Because the chips used in the Colecovision Hardware were so common in that era, other systems tended to be very close to the CV in terms of hardware. Often only the IO/Memory was different. As such, ColecoDS also allows cartridge and sometimes tape/disk games from "cousin" systems to be played - namely the Sord M5, the Memotech MTX, the SG-1000/3000, the Spectravision 3x8 SVI, Casio PV-2000, Hanimex Pencil II, CreatiVision, the Tatung Einstein and the venerable MSX1.

Features :

  • Colecovision game support (.rom or .col files). Requires coleco.rom BIOS.
  • Super Game Module support including AY sound chip.
  • Megacart Bankswitching support (up to 1024K).
  • Coleco ADAM game support (.ddp or .dsk files). Requires eos.rom and writer.rom
  • Sega SG-1000 game support (.sg roms)
  • Sega SC-3000 game support (.sc roms)
  • Sord M5 game support (.m5 roms) - requires sordm5.rom BIOS
  • MSX1 game support (.msx or .rom or .cas or .dsk) up to 1024K including SCC emulation
  • Spectravideo SVI support (.cas or .rom) - requires svi.rom BIOS
  • Casio PV-2000 support (.pv roms) - requires pv2000.rom BIOS
  • Hanimex Pencil II support (.pen roms) - requires pencil2.rom BIOS
  • Tatung Einstein support (.dsk files or .com run-time files) - requires einstein.rom BIOS
  • Memotech MTX game support (.mtx or .run or .com files) - single loader games only.
  • Creativision game support (.cv) - requires bioscv.rom BIOS - supports ROMs up to 32K.
  • Full Controller button mapping and touch-screen input.
  • High-Score support - 10 scores per game.
  • Save/Load Game State (one slot).
  • Video Blend Mode (see below) and Vertical Sync.
  • LCD Screen Swap (press and hold L+R+X during gameplay).
  • Overlay support for the few games that need them.
  • Super Action Controller, Spinner and Roller Controller (Trackball) mapping.
  • Full speed, full sound and full frame-rate even on older hardware.

BIOS Files :

Here are the BIOS file CRC32 hashes I'm using with all of my testing - seek these out if you want maximum compatibility:

* 3aa93ef3	coleco.rom (original version - rev 7)
* a30b0c34	coleco.rom (faster boot)
* 94ee12f3	msx.rom (MSX) - see below for more options
* c3c590c6	bioscv.rom (Creativision)
* a746eeb6	einstein.rom (Tatung Einstein)
* 338d7b59	pencil2.rom (Hanimex Pencil II)
* 8f31f297	pv2000.rom (Casio PV-2000)
* 92cf9353	sordm5.rom (Sord M5)
* bc433df6	svi.rom (Spectravision)
* 05a37a34	eos.rom (ADAM - rev 5/6)
* 58d86a2a	writer.rom (ADAM - rev 80)

For the MSX, we support a number of different (optional) BIOS ROMs. To be honest, after quite a bit of searching online, I'm not quite sure what machine the ubiquitous msx.rom represents - it's some generic European machine and from doing binary compares, it appears to be extremely similar to the Goldstar FC-200 or possibly the Casio MX-15 (11 bytes different in each).

As such, ColecoDS will support additional optional MSX BIOS roms as follows (and you can select them in Configuration and set a global default if you like):

* 15e503de  cf-2700.rom - Panasonic CF-2700 UK Machine with 64K of RAM in Slot 1 and Cart in Slot 2
* e9ccd789  cx5m.rom    - Yamaha's UK/EU Machine with 32K of RAM in Slot 0
* 5486b711  hx-10.rom   - Toshiba's UK/EU Machine with 64K of RAM in Slot 2
* ee229390  hb-10.rom   - Sony HitBit JP Machine with 16K of RAM in Slot 0 (uses the Japanese keyboard matrix)
* 5ad03407  fs-1300.rom - National JP Machine with 64K of RAM in Slot 3 (uses the Japanese keyboard matrix)
* ee229390  pv-7.rom    - Casio PV-7 with just 8K of RAM! If you can't find this BIOS, use pv-16.rom as there is no difference in the binary.

Name the BIOS ROMs above exactly as shown (if you find them online, they will have longer names which will also generally work but to be safe, renaming is preferred) - place them into your usual BIOS directory. Once you select one of these optional BIOS roms (in Configuration), you will also enable that specific MSX machine to be emulated. This means RAM and memory slots will be exactly the same as the machine you're trying to emulate. See the MSX section for details on this.

ADAM Compatibility :

  • The emulated ADAM will run most tape images (.ddp) or disk images (.dsk) - just pick the .dpp or .dsk image and it should auto boot (make sure you have all the ADAM BIOS files needed!)
  • Three drive bays are emulated - two Disk drives at either 160K (SSDD) or 320K (DSDD) and a Tape drive at the standard digital data pack size of 256K. This should be enough for any program you want to run.
  • The emulated ADAM is a 128K system (64K internal memory and 64K expanded RAM) - enough for almost any game or program. For the DSi and above with extra memory, this expanded ADAM ram is boosted to 2MB (32 banks of 64K each).
  • By default, RAM is cleared when you reset the ADAM - you can change this to a random pattern on a per-game basis if you want.
  • The 32K ROM expansion of the Adam is emulated - rename your expansion rom as ".adm" so that the emulator knows it's a special ROM designed to be in the expansion ROM area. You can also rename normal cart .rom files as .adm to load them up with proper Adam emulation (useful if you want to run some of the Adam carts like in-house diagnostics utilities in full Adam emulation mode... normally when you load a .rom it would just load up with standard Colecovision emulation).
  • You can turn on the full ADAM keyboard with the Configuration of Overlays (choose 'ADAM KEYBOARD'). You can also use the keyboard/joystick icons to toggle between the keyboard and the joypad.
  • The tape or disk images do NOT automatically write back to your SD card... you have to hit the little Cassette icon to make that happen (and only when the tape/disk is idle - it won't save if the tape/disk is busy reading/writing).
  • Due to screen constraints, the placement of keys on the virtual ADAM keyboard have been repositioned to maximize the 4x3 screen orientation - but all ADAM keys should be present and functional.

MSX Compatibility :

Considering this is a Colecovision emulator, the MSX1 support and compatibility is reasonably high. In Game Options you will notice that the default MSX Mapper is set to "GUESS" which does a fairly good job loading the ROM - especially for 32K or smaller games. However, if a game doesn't run, you can try these suggestions:

  • A small number of games don't work with the open-source C-BIOS. In this case you would need a real msx.rom BIOS. You can set this up in Game Options. If you have an MSX.ROM bios, it will use it by default.
  • Most 64K games use the ASC16 memory mapper - so you can try that one... but a few (e.g. Mutants from the Deep) are linear mapped from 0-64K and you will need to pick LINEAR64 in Game Options.
  • The auto-detection on KONAMI8, KONAMI-SCC and ASCII8/16 mappers is pretty good... but some games don't detect well - you should try various mappers if the "larger than 64K" game won't run.
  • SCC is emulated for the games that use that advanced Konami sound chip. If your game is < 64K rom size, it may not auto-detect Konami SCC as the mapper type - but you can override this in the config.
  • Occasionally one ROM won't run but an alternate dump might. For example, the 384K version of R-Type is a bit of a mess for the emulator to handle, but someone made a clean 512K version that loads and runs great.
  • With a little diligence in trying different mapping/BIOS combinations, you should be able to achieve a 97% run rate on MSX1 games.
  • MSX2 games are not supported and will not run - the VDP alone is different enough. Try MSXDS for a full-featured DS/DSi emulator for the full range of MSX computers.

MSX is not a single machine but a standard - there are lots of machines and lots of BIOS files. The one I did most of my testing is MSX.ROM with a CRC32 of 94ee12f3 - this is the one used by many other MSX emulators. ColecoDS also supports a number of other specific machines - see the BIOS section above for details on those roms.

MSX1 cassettes are supported in .CAS format. You can use the START and SELECT buttons for the common bload or run commands (or use the Cassette menu for more choices).

MSX1 disks are supported in .DSK format. The files must be raw sector dumps and the file must be exactly 360K (SS) or 720K (DS) in size to detect properly (very typical of the .dsk images you find 'out there'). If a program writes to a disk, be sure to use the Cassette/Disk menu and save the disk back out to the SD card if you really want the changes to stick.

The MSX memory is based on which MSX rom BIOS you are using:

Memotech MTX Compatibility :

The Memotech MTX runs at 4MHz which is faster than the Colecovision (and MSX, M5, SG, etc). This is reasonably well emulated - though the sound has minor inaccuracies due to some CTC chip timing differences from real hardware. About 90% of the games load and run properly. Sometimes you will have to run a [a1] or [a2] alternate dump of a game to get it to run properly. When faced with the decision to use a .mtx formatted tape or a .com / .run, you should generally prefer the .mtx as it's closer to loading and running on a real machine. The excellent MEMU MTX emulator has a good selection of games.

There is support for the awesome MTX MAGROM project... there are several multi-carts in this project. You can use either 1.05 or 1.05a of the MAGROM binary file or the V2 MAGROM Binary... just rename as .MTX and load it normally and once the Ready prompt shows, press the START button to issue the "ROM 7" command to launch the multi-cart menu. It's worth it!

The MTX emulated is a base MTX-512 system with 64K of RAM... This should allow most games to run. A few games don't play nice with the MTX-512 and need the older MTX-500 base compatibility - those games should be auto-detected and run without any user intervention needed.

A small set of .COM files are supported. You can find these distributed in the MEMU emulator package.

Once the game is loaded into memory you will be sitting at the BASIC prompt. At this prompt you need to LOAD "" (if .MTX) or RUN the game (if .RUN). I've made this simple - just hit the DS START key to enter the proper command automatically. Alternatively, you will find the RUN commands in the Cassette Icon Menu.

Spectravideo SVI Compatibility :

This emulator will support .cas files for the Spectravideo SV-328 (64K machine). You can use the START and SELECT buttons for the common cload or bload commands (or use the Cassette menu for more choices). Cartridges are supported (.rom) up to 64K. There are only about a half-dozen carts available for this system (with most of the software being distributed on tapes).

Sega SG-1000 Compatibility :

This emulator supports .sg files as ROM loads up to 48K plus the few SMS mapper games up to 512K (Loretta no Shouzou: Sherlock Holmes and the SG-1000 port of Prince of Persia). Generally all SG-1000 games run with high compatibility (mostly thanks to the very simple architecture which is quite like the Colecovision). The 8K Dahjee RAM expansion and additional RAM above 1K supported.

Sega SC-3000 Compatibility :

This emulator supports .sc files as ROM only (not cassettes) but ColecoDS will support the amazing SC-3000 Survivors Multi-Cart and MEGA-Cart. Strongly prefer the Multi-Cart as it's smaller and contains the same selection of tape games. Just rename the 2MB or 4MB binary as .sc to load in ColecoDS. The emulation handles 32K of RAM in the upper memory area (so anything like Basic IIIb will work fine).

Casio PV-2000 Compatibility :

This emulator supports .pv files as ROM only (not cassettes). Rename any .bin files you find as .pv so the emulator will load them correctly.

Sord M5 Compatibility :

This emulator supports .m5 files as ROM loads up to 20K. In addition, the EM-5 memory expansion is present giving an extra 32K of RAM beyond the stock 4K provided by the Sord M5. Generally all Sord M5 games run with high compatibility with just slight variations in sound emulation due to CTC chip emulation not being perfect. There are two known games (Master Chess and Reversi) that won't run with the default JP NTSC BIOS. For these, you need the EU PAL BIOS (CRC32 of 0x78848d39) - you can install this as sordm5p.rom in the same BIOS directory and when you choose PAL for an M5 game, it will try to use the alternate ROM.

Hanimex Pencil II Compatibility :

There is only one known game dumped at this time: Treasure Hunt. Fortunately it's a fun game! Unfortunately, came on 2 ROM chips. So you have to "glue" the two ROMs together. If you can find a late MAME "Software List" from 2020 or later, you will find treasure.zip which contains two ROM files: pen702a.bin (8k) pen702b.bin (4k) You need to glue these together.

In windows use the command line:

copy /b pen702a.bin + pen702b.bin TreasureHunt.pen

or in Linux:

cat pen702a.bin pen702b.bin > TreasureHunt.pen

This should leave you with a 12k ROM called TreasureHunt.pen which is now playable on your ColecoDS system!

You can do the same thing with the BASIC cart (which has a 4K gap so we copy the 4K rom twice):

copy /b 203.bin + 1-or.bin + 1-or.bin + 202.bin BASIC.pen cat 203.bin 1-or.bin 1-or.bin 202.bin > BASIC.pen

Tatung Einstein Compatibility :

The 64K TC-01 machine is emulated. Both .dsk files and .COM files will play. For both, you would load the file and press the START button to boot them (for .com files, it will load the file at 0x100 and auto-run... for .dsk files the START button will emulate the CTRL-BREAK needed to boot the diskette). Out in the interwebs, you will mostly only find .dsk files and the .COM files can be extracted from them. The easiest way is to use either Charlie Robson's einSDein-vitamins or EDIP to extract .COM files from disk images. Or just stick to .dsk files which are a bit more authentic to the experience of using a Tatung Einstein.

Two Tatung Einstein disk drives are supported. Both disk drives are standard single-sided, 40 track, 10 sector-per-track diskette with about 200K disk space available.

Drive 0 is the main drive that will hold and load your .dsk file image when you run the emulation.

Drive 1 is the secondary drive and, by default, will house a persistent "RAM" Disk that works like any other disk but is stored in /data/einstein.ramd and is always loaded every time you start Einstein emulation. This comes pre-formatted (and you can re-initialize it using the DISK icon menu) with 200K of storage. To the emulator, it looks just like a standard second disk and is useful to hold often used programs and utilities - I use it to stash away a few flavors of XBAS so I've always got the right one on hand to play games. It's convenient to always have common utilities and programs available.

You can swap out either disk for another .dsk file as desired.

Both drives support read/write capabilities however, the writing will NOT auto-back those changes to your SD card. I might change that behavior in the future - but for now, any changes written to the emulated disks are transient until you go into the DISK icon menu and save them back to the SD card. I'm fairly confident that the disk write works fine - but until I get more testing hours from field-use, I don't want to inadvertently screw up an original .dsk image and leave the onus on the user to save out the disk for now.

Speaking of disk images, there are several places to find them... but I would recommend seeking out the 'Tatung Einstein Gamebase' which generally has disk images properly formatted and auto-booting for a more streamlined experience. Seek those out.

One game in particular doesn't run right without tweaks: Jet Set Willy 2. The game will run far too fast. To correct this, go into Config Settings for this game and on page 2 of the configuration, set the Einstein CTC timer to +5 (SLOWER). Additionally, you might also set the target emulation speed to 110%. This is a bit of a hack but these two setting changes will run the game fairly close to the way MAME would run it. Save the configuration and re-load the game to play at the 'right' speed. I'm still looking into the root cause.

Lastly, in addition to the standard 8K einstein.rom BIOS file (required for Einstein emulation), you can optionally provide an einstein2.rom file that will load (up to 8K) into 0x4000. This is the extra ROM slot in a real Einstein and can be used to house diagnostics roms or things like flexi-dos.

CreatiVision Compatibility :

The VTech CreatiVision uses a different CPU - the m6502 (same as used in the Apple II). The system requires roms be renamed to .cv so the correct driver will load and the bioscv.rom must be present in the normal BIOS area. All known Creativision games and utilities run properly under ColecoDS. Games default to loading in "Legacy A/B" mode (meaning it will try to load into memory with the same locations/mirrors as the original commercial releases) but you can switch this to "Linear" which is a more modern way to load the game up against C000h or even 32k Bankswapped (many of the games have been converted to run on a MegaCart in this format where the two 16K banks are laid out in reverse order).

Cassette loading is not directly supported but you can load in BASIC listings from an ASCII source such as you would find at https://www.madrigaldesign.it/creativemu/ To get BASIC programs to work, you copy any CreatiVision BASIC ROM version and name it as the same base filename as the .BAS file. Note: there are 4 versions released and some CV BASIC games were designed for a specific version and might not run right in other versions.

For example, if you want to run kapooka.bas (a fun game!), take one of the basic ROM files and rename it kapooka.cv. When you load kapooka.cv it will launch BASIC and then you can hit the little Cassette Icon to automatically load the corresponding kapooka.bas file into memory and run it.

For the CV enthusiast only: experimental loading of the CSL BIOS is allowed. If you take a 16K CSL BIOS (don't ask), and rename as .cv you can load it with this emulator. It will load up from C000h-FFFFh and you can enjoy the improved BIOS/BASIC functionality with a full 32K of expanded memory (much like a Laser 2001 or Salora Manager). If the emulator does not detect this as a valid CSL BIOS, you can force the issue in configuration (page 2: set the CVISION load to BIOS).

Controllers :

You can map buttons to either P1 or P2 controllers. There is full support for Spinner X (P1) and Spinner Y (P2) or map both of them to get support for trackball games. These also work for games like Turbo steering. You can change the spinner sensitivity to one of five different settings (Normal, Fast, Fastest, Slow, Slowest). By default, the spinners are only enabled for the few games that use them - but you can force them by changing the Spinner Speed.

For the MSX emulation, the colecovision keypad is mapped to some of the common keyboard keys - enough to get most MSX1 cart games running...
In Game Options you can also override the '?' key to be any mappable MSX key. For the few games that still require the MSX arrows to play - you can emulate that via the D-PAD in Game Options. You can also select a full-sized MSX keyboard in game options (or in global options to set a default for MSX machines).

Keyboards :

A number of full keyboard overlays have been designed to bring more accuracy and enjoyment to the emulation. You can choose these on a per-game basis in Game Options configuration. If you choose 'Full Keyboard' you will get a keyboard that matches the style of the machine being emulated. Or you can choose 'Alpha Keyboard' for a simplified keyboard that is a little easier to type on with your fingers (keys are a little bigger than they would be for specialized full keyboards - useful for text adventures where specialized keys aren't usually needed).

Blend Mode (DSi) :

ColecoDS supports a "blend mode" which I borrowed from my scheme on StellaDS. In this mode, two frames are blended together - this is really useful when playing games like Space Fury or Galaxian where the bullets on screen are only 1 pixel wide and the DSi LCD just doesn't hold onto the pixels long enough to be visible. These games were designed to run on an old tube TV with phosphor which decays slowly so your eye will see slight traces as the image fades. This emulates that (crudely). On the DSi using this new mode renders those games really bright and visible.

The DSi XL/LL has a slower refresh on the LCD and it more closely approximates the old tube TVs... so blend mode is not needed for the XL/LL models.

However! Using blend mode comes at an almost 10% CPU cost!! The DSi can handle it... the DS-LITE/PHAT might struggle a bit on more complicated games.

So my recommendation is as follows:

  • DSi non XL/LL - use Blend Mode for the games that benefit from it (Space Fury, Galaxian, etc).
  • DSi XL/LL - don't bother... the XL/LL screen decay is slower and games look great as-is.
  • DS-LITE/PHAT - you can try it but the framerate might drop below 60 on some games.

To enable this new blend mode, pick your game and go into the "Game Options" sub-menu and turn it on.

Vertical Sync :

Vertical sync will force the update (refresh) of the screen when the DS goes into the vertical blank. This reduces tearing and minor graphical artifacts but comes at a cost of speed. The DSi can handle it for almost all games (Princess Quest is one game where you might turn it off) but the DS can only handle it for the more simple games. So by default it's enabled for DSi and disabled for DS-LITE/PHAT. You can toggle this in the "Game Options" (and START=SAVE it out as you wish).

The Need For Speed :

If a game just isn't running at the right speed or has periods of slowdown (not attributed to the actual game), here are the things you can try in the order I would personally try them:

  • If it's a Colecovision game, make sure 'RAM MIRROR' is disabled. Only a few games need this (it will crash if you set it wrong).
  • Turn off Vertical Sync
  • Turn on Frame Skip - there are two settings here... show 3/4 (light frame skip) and show 1/2 (heavy frame skip)
  • Set Max Sprites to 4
